Predicting progression-free survival in hormone-receptor positive (HR+/HER2–) metastatic breast cancer (MBC) treated with CDK4/6 inhibitors: A machine learning approach
Key Points
Progression-free survival can be accurately predicted using machine learning techniques, enhancing treatment planning.
Machine learning models, using clinical data, show strong performance in predicting outcomes for patients receiving CDK4/6 inhibitors.
Observational analysis of hormone-receptor positive metastatic breast cancer demonstrates the model’s utility in clinical settings.
This approach highlights the potential for machine learning to revolutionize personalized treatment in cancer care.
